About Isaacs, Australian Capital Territory

Isaacs is a locality in the Australian Capital Territory, Australia. It has a population of approximately 2,265. The locality covers an area of 3.1 km², giving a population density of about 735.4 people per km². It sits at an elevation of around 686 m above sea level. It lies approximately 10 km south of Canberra. Isaacs is located at 35.3683°S, 149.1151°E. It observes Australian Eastern Time (AEST/AEDT). Postcode: 2607.
